## Break-Glass Access: ProfileVault Shard Migration

During the sharding of the ProfileVault user-profile store, normal admin paths are frozen. If the Quillhaven release pipeline stalls mid-rebalance, the release manager may invoke break-glass access to the shard coordinator. This bypasses the approval queue and is logged to the Lanternwood audit bus. Use it only if both shard halves report divergent epochs for more than ten minutes. To unlock the coordinator console, enter the recovery passphrase below.

recovery phrase for tafop-fawep: zorwyn-ulaox

Handover — Orvell Partners Term Sheet

From: D. Sarek to R. Hollis. Sales leads: term sheet from Orvell Partners received Tuesday. Exclusivity clause limited to the Castrel territory; pricing floor holds at current list. Legal review due Friday. Do not signal acceptance in any client conversation. Hollis owns the negotiation from today. The reasoning behind our position is noted below.

management briefing: The board signed off on a budget of $44.2 million for Project Fenwyn. The renewal with Holdorox Group closes at $41.6 million a year, 23 percent above the last contract.

## Runbook: Sort stability in Tallowgate report builder

Tallowgate's report builder must use a stable sort when grouping rows, otherwise exports with tied keys reorder between runs and downstream diffs flag false changes. Reviewers should reject any change that swaps in the unstable fast-path comparator unless a tiebreaker column is added. The service enforces this through the sorting configuration shown below.

deployment values, tawif-kageg:
zorael:
  log_level: debug
  metrics_host: metrics.zorael.qorvelsys.internal
  pin: 3988
  pool_size: 32

Hey — handing off the Pacefinder chip reader from the Dellford Marathon. The antenna mat flakes out if cables get kinked, so check that first when support tickets mention missed splits. Firmware reflash steps are in the shared runbook. To unlock the reader's config vault, use the recovery passphrase below.

recovery phrase for yajof-bagap: oliwyn-ulaael